The Assumption of Causality

One fascinating assumption commonly observed in research is the assumption of causality. Researchers often make the assumption that a relationship between two variables implies a cause-and-effect relationship. It’s like saying, “If A leads to B, then A must cause B.” But let’s hold our horses there!

What are the assumptions of qualitative research

Qualitative research is based on several key assumptions that guide the process and interpretation of data. These assumptions include:

  1. Subjectivity of reality: Qualitative research recognizes that reality is subjective and can vary depending on individuals’ perspectives and experiences.

  2. Social constructivism: It assumes that knowledge and meaning are socially constructed through interactions between individuals and their social contexts.

  3. In-depth understanding: Qualitative research assumes that a deep and comprehensive understanding of a phenomenon can be gained by examining the context and exploring the perspectives of participants.

What is the accounting period assumption

The accounting period assumption is an important concept in financial accounting. It assumes that the economic activity of a business can be divided into specific time periods, such as months, quarters, or years. This assumption allows businesses to prepare regular financial statements and provides users of financial statements with timely information to make informed decisions.

What is the purpose of an assumptions sheet

An assumptions sheet is a document that outlines and communicates the key assumptions used in a project or a financial analysis. It serves several purposes:

  • Clarity and transparency: An assumptions sheet helps stakeholders understand and evaluate the basis for the projections or analysis, ensuring transparency and facilitating informed decision-making.

  • Critical evaluation: By explicitly stating the assumptions, it encourages critical evaluation and scrutiny of the underlying factors that may influence the outcomes.

  • Adjustments and revisions: An assumptions sheet allows for easy adjustments and revisions as new information or circumstances arise during the project or analysis.

How do you write assumption in quantitative research

In quantitative research, assumptions are often related to statistical analysis and the underlying data. When writing assumptions in quantitative research, consider the following:

  1. Normal distribution assumption: It assumes that the data being analyzed follows a normal distribution, which is important for certain statistical tests and calculations.

  2. Independence assumption: It assumes that observations or data points are independent of each other, meaning that one observation does not influence another.

  3. Homoscedasticity assumption: It assumes that the variability of the data is consistent across all levels of the independent variables. This is important for regression analysis and other statistical techniques.

Remember to carefully justify and clearly state any assumptions made in quantitative research to maintain transparency and ensure the validity of the analysis.
